How to Remove Window Tint from Car Windows

Material Required
To remove car window tint, you will need black trash bags, glass cleaner, ammonia (undiluted), razor blade or a sharp knife, super-fine steel wool, soapy water, spray bottle and protective face mask.

Procedure
It is best to work on the rear windows first and then move on to the side windows or vice-versa. Do not work on all windows at a time.

Step 1
The first step of the procedure of how to remove window tint is to park your car in sun. Take the garbage bag and cut it in shape of the windows. No need to be too perfect, it must just cover the entire window rightly. Now, fill soapy water in spray bottle and spray it over the window. Next, take the bag and cover the rear windows with it. Make it flat with your hands.

Step 2
Usually, the window tint has more than one layer of film. Once you have the garbage bag on the window, it absorbs the heat from sunrays and helps the process of peeling off the film layers at a go.

Step 3
Now you need to use ammonia. Before using it, make sure you protect the inner surface. Also, you need to wear the protective mask. Now spray the window film with undiluted ammonia properly. While it's wet, place another trash bag over it. Make sure the sunlight is falling directly over the rear windows for about an hour, it will help soften the tint adhesive and hence, help in the window tint removal procedure.

Step 4
This is the main step. Start peeling off the film. Lift it from the corner carefully using a razor blade. Now peel it off with your fingers. Try to take it off in a single piece. Remove the remaining pieces using razor blade, be careful. You can remove any residue of adhesive using super fine steel wool and ammonia. Now you can remove the exterior trash bag. Finish the procedure by cleaning the window using a commercial window cleaner. Work on the remaining windows in the same way. The task of removing window tint from car window is done!
